#[repr(transparent)]pub struct IcmpCodeUnreachable(pub u8);Expand description
ICMP Code for Destination Unreachable
Tuple Fields§
§0: u8Implementations§
Source§impl IcmpCodeUnreachable
impl IcmpCodeUnreachable
pub const NET_UNREACH: IcmpCodeUnreachable
pub const HOST_UNREACH: IcmpCodeUnreachable
pub const PROT_UNREACH: IcmpCodeUnreachable
pub const PORT_UNREACH: IcmpCodeUnreachable
pub const FRAG_NEEDED: IcmpCodeUnreachable
pub const SR_FAILED: IcmpCodeUnreachable
pub const NET_UNKNOWN: IcmpCodeUnreachable
pub const HOST_UNKNOWN: IcmpCodeUnreachable
pub const HOST_ISOLATED: IcmpCodeUnreachable
pub const NET_ANO: IcmpCodeUnreachable
pub const HOST_ANO: IcmpCodeUnreachable
pub const NET_UNR_TOS: IcmpCodeUnreachable
pub const HOST_UNR_TOS: IcmpCodeUnreachable
pub const PKT_FILTERED: IcmpCodeUnreachable
pub const PREC_VIOLATION: IcmpCodeUnreachable
pub const PREC_CUTOFF: IcmpCodeUnreachable
Trait Implementations§
Source§impl Clone for IcmpCodeUnreachable
impl Clone for IcmpCodeUnreachable
Source§fn clone(&self) -> IcmpCodeUnreachable
fn clone(&self) -> IcmpCodeUnreachable
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for IcmpCodeUnreachable
impl Debug for IcmpCodeUnreachable
Source§impl Display for IcmpCodeUnreachable
impl Display for IcmpCodeUnreachable
Source§impl From<IcmpCodeUnreachable> for u8
impl From<IcmpCodeUnreachable> for u8
Source§fn from(value: IcmpCodeUnreachable) -> Self
fn from(value: IcmpCodeUnreachable) -> Self
Converts to this type from the input type.
Source§impl From<u8> for IcmpCodeUnreachable
impl From<u8> for IcmpCodeUnreachable
Source§impl Hash for IcmpCodeUnreachable
impl Hash for IcmpCodeUnreachable
Source§impl PartialEq for IcmpCodeUnreachable
impl PartialEq for IcmpCodeUnreachable
impl Copy for IcmpCodeUnreachable
impl Eq for IcmpCodeUnreachable
impl StructuralPartialEq for IcmpCodeUnreachable
Auto Trait Implementations§
impl Freeze for IcmpCodeUnreachable
impl RefUnwindSafe for IcmpCodeUnreachable
impl Send for IcmpCodeUnreachable
impl Sync for IcmpCodeUnreachable
impl Unpin for IcmpCodeUnreachable
impl UnwindSafe for IcmpCodeUnreachable
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more